Inspection Date: 2/28/2025

Inspection #: Visit ID: 10777464

  • 36-34-5:Basic - Ceiling/ceiling tiles/vents soiled with accumulated food debris, grease, dust, or mold-like substance. Ceiling in the kitchen is soiled, has a water spot by the back door and the light shields contain dead insects. Ceiling fans at the outdoor bar had dust build-up. Warning
  • 12B-07-4:Basic - Employee beverage container on a food preparation table or over/next to clean equipment/utensils. Multiple personal drinks on prep tables and shelving next to clean dishes. Educated Manager on duty that a designated place should be available for phones and drinks, below and away from food and food equipment. Repeat Violation Warning
  • 13-03-4:Basic - Employee with no hair restraint while engaging in food preparation. Two cooks were preparing food with no hair restraints. Hats were donned during the visit.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 22-41-4:High Priority - Dishmachine chlorine sanitizer not at proper minimum strength. Discontinue use of dishmachine for sanitizing and set up manual sanitization until dishmachine is repaired and sanitizing properly. Kitchen dishwasher was not sanitizing. Ecolab technician arrived during the visit and repaired. Kitchen Dishwasher (Chlorine 0ppm); Kitchen Dishwasher (Chlorine 100ppm) Inside bar dish machine tested 0ppm. Technician arrived during the visit and repaired machine, which then tested proper ppm. Indoor Bar Dishwasher (Chlorine 0ppm); Indoor Bar Dishwasher (Chlorine 100ppm)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 22-43-4:High Priority - Quaternary ammonium sanitizer not at proper minimum strength for manual warewashing. Do not use equipment/utensils not properly sanitized. Bar triple sink tested 0ppm. Operation stated they use two quat tablets per batch. Added two more tablets, per manufacturer instructions and solution tested properly ppm.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 08A-05-6:High Priority - Raw animal food stored over/not properly separated from ready-to-eat food. Raw ground beef patties were stored directly above cooked ribs in the refrigerated drawers under the grill line. Operator moved to proper storage hierarchy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 12A-09-4:High Priority - Single-use gloves not changed as needed after changing tasks or when damaged or soiled. Observed food handler use gloved hand to place raw chicken in the fryer basket and drop into the oil. He then began handling the french fry basket handle without changing gloves. Inspector stopped further cross contamination and had employee wash hands, change gloves and sanitize basket handles. Fryer baskets handles are handled by all employees in food preparation. **Corrective Action Taken** Warning
  • 01C-03-4:Intermediate - Clam/mussel/oyster tags not marked with last date served. Warning
  • 31A-09-4:Intermediate - Handwash sink not accessible for employee use at all times. Handwashing sink between the dishmachine and the cook line was blocked by a tall trash can and a tall stock pot with soiled pans on top. Handwashing sink between washing sinks need to be kept accessible and only used for handwashing. Warning
  • 53A-05-6:Intermediate - No currently certified food service manager on duty with four or more employees engaged in food preparation/handling. A list of accredited food manager certification examination providers can be found at http://www.myfloridalicense.com/DBPR/hotels-restaurants/food-lodging/food-manager/ 4 cooks preparing food, two bartenders serving guests were working with no Florida-approved Certified Food Protection Manager on-site. Owner arrived during the visit and had certification, but the vendor was AAA Food Handlers, which is not a Florida Approved program. No other Certified Manager was on site during the visit. Warning
  • 41-17-4:Intermediate - Spray bottle containing yellow toxic substance not labeled, stored at the outside bar. Employee labeled the bottle during the visit. Corrected On-Site Warning

Inspection Date: 11/25/2024

Inspection #: Visit ID: 8718109

  • 12B-07-4:Basic - Employee beverage container on a food preparation table or over/next to clean equipment/utensils. Located in kitchen, on prep table. Operator removed.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 10-07-4:Basic - In-use utensil stored in standing water less than 135 degrees Fahrenheit. Found on grill, standing water measured 115F degrees, containing in use utensils. Operator advised that utensils kept in standing water needs to be at least 135F. Operator heated water to above 135F.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 31B-04-4:Basic - No handwashing sign provided at a hand sink used by food employees. Located at sink next to walk in cooler. Warning
  • 35A-09-4:High Priority - Presence of insects, rodents, or other pests. Outside bar has approximately 15-20 bees flying in area. Operator states they have just started congregating in area this morning. Advised operator to make any and all attempts to deter bees out of area, including removing any and all items that may attract bees. Warning
  • 41-10-4:High Priority - Toxic substance/chemical improperly stored. Spray bottle of degreaser located on food prep table in back of kitchen. Operator removed and placed in designated area.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 31B-02-4:Intermediate - No paper towels or mechanical hand drying device provided at handwash sink. Located next to dishwasher. Operator replaced paper towels.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 31B-03-4:Intermediate - No soap provided at handwash sink. Located behind inside bar. Warning

Inspection Date: 8/14/2023

Inspection #: Visit ID: 8339782

  • 22-20-5:Basic - Accumulation of black/green mold-like substance in the interior of the ice machine/bin. Observed ice machine with a black/green mold-like substance. Warning
  • 03D-01-5:High Priority - Cooked/heated time/temperature control for safety food not cooled from 135 degrees Fahrenheit to 70 degrees Fahrenheit within 2 hours. Observed clam chowder (100F - Cooling 2 hours) in walk in cooler. Operator placed on stove for reheating to 165F then proper cooling. **Corrective Action Taken** Warning
  • 12A-13-4:High Priority - Employee handled soiled equipment or utensils and then engaged in food preparation, handled clean equipment or utensils, or touched unwrapped single-service items without washing hands. Observed dish washer touch dirty dishes then touch clean. Educated dishwasher and dishes were rewashed.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 12A-09-4:High Priority - Single-use gloves not changed as needed after changing tasks or when damaged or soiled. Observed employees not change gloves before initiating a new task. Operator instructed employee on proper hand washing and glove usage.. Employee washed hands and donned new gloves. **Corrective Action Taken** Warning
  • 03A-02-5:High Priority - Time/temperature control for safety food cold held at greater than 41 degrees Fahrenheit. Observed sliced cheese (60F - Cold Holding); cooked beef (45F - Cold Holding) on cook line. Operator discarded cheese and placed other items on ice for quick cooling. **Corrective Action Taken** Warning
  • 41-10-4:High Priority - Toxic substance/chemical improperly stored. Observed chemical spray bottles stored facing clean equipment on storage rack at indoor bar area. Operator moved for proper storage. Corrected On-Site Warning
  • 31A-04-4:Intermediate - Handwash sink removed from food preparation/dishwashing area. Must be reinstalled in the same location where removed. Observed hand wash sick removed in dish area. Educated operator the need for hand wash sink and instructed that they can not be removed without approval from plan review. Warning
  • 11-26-1:Intermediate - No proof provided that food employees are informed of their responsibility to report to the person in charge information about their health and activities related to foodborne illnesses. Observed no proof of employee reporting agreement. Provided operator with employee agreement. Repeat 2/21/2023. Repeat Violation Warning
